**Capacity note: dependency pinning — Brimlow stack**

For the sync: our unpinned transitive deps are inflating build cache churn and CI minutes, which is now a real capacity cost. Proposal is to pin everything in the Brimlow stack to exact versions, with a weekly automated bump window so we don't rot. Renovation bot handles the PRs; humans just review. Budget-wise this should cut cache misses noticeably. The pinning policy constants are below.

limits module of fajof-yaweg:
PRIORITIES = {
    "briiel": 914,
    "zorvan": 452,
    "jorath": 66,
}

TICKET-2214: BloomGate creds expired

The BloomGate filter sitting in front of KestrelKV stopped authenticating overnight. All reads now bypass the filter and hammer the store directly. Cause: quarterly rotation, nobody updated the sidecar config. Fix: restart the sidecar with the refreshed credential. For new folks: the replacement key is below.

API key for tagug-kagef: zpat7_Vqik8Gm

Quarterly Planning Note: Next Year's Headcount

Board — short version: we're planning 20 net adds next year, weighted toward the Ostrel platform team and two regional sales hires in Varnholm. Attrition assumptions stay at 11%, maybe optimistic but defensible. Total comp growth comes in just under 10%. Gerrit's team will present the full model at the January session. One confidential note on business plans follows directly below.

confidential, yafof-tawef: The finance team signed off on a budget of $34.3 million for Project Zorox. The renewal with Aldethax Freight closes at $12.7 million a year, 10 percent below the last contract.

## Configuration

We replaced the homegrown job queue (`taskbarn`) with Relayloom for Ferndell's background work. Future maintainers: all queue settings now live in the environment, not `queue.yml` — that file is gone. `RELAYLOOM_CONCURRENCY` defaults to 4; raise it cautiously, as the mailer jobs are not idempotent yet. Relayloom's broker requires authenticated connections, so the env file must include the credential on the next line.

vault entry, fadup-tagag: RELAY_SECRET8=2fd92179